Output 16752725ff71df689be8267073e0d31b1389575711ad41d9ba4af3e1cab999bc:0

value
7638491
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04e333659e80b39f93667c3a47cea8ab62f94f57 OP_EQUAL
address
328roVo6pfRX6qFk7kRZ5Uo2aPVfxLLQ1N
transaction
16752725ff71df689be8267073e0d31b1389575711ad41d9ba4af3e1cab999bc
spent
true